NIH Releases Chest X-Rays + Data

Reading and diagnosing chest x-ray images may be a relatively simple task for radiologists, but in reality, it is often a complex reasoning problem which often requires careful observation and knowledge of anatomical principles, physiology, and pathology. These factors make it difficult to develop a consistent and automated technique for reading chest x-ray images. (more…)

Medical Device to Determine TBIs

Neuro Kinetics, Inc. (NKI) www.neuro-kinetics.com located in Pennsylvania has developed a device called the “I-Portal Portable Assessment System” (I-PAS) designed to diagnose concussions at the early stage by accurately using a virtual-reality headset to assess brain injuries. I-PAS has received financial support from both the Department of Defense (DOD) and the National Football League and is currently testing the device at a number of military facilities.  (more…)

FCC Chairman Speaks at Conference

FCC Chairman Ajit Pai speaking recently at the Mobile World Congress Americas in San Francisco, discussed the importance of wireless phones in times of disaster, the road to 5G, U.S and the big increase in mobile penetration, but he also discussed the lack of wireless service in many rural areas.
